In Behind the Candelabra, Rob Lowe’s famous good looks are transformed as he stars as Liberace’s plastic surgeon 

Perfectly chiselled Hollywood actor Rob Lowe says he looks like ‘a transgendered Bee Gee’ in the Liberace film Behind the Candelabra.

In an interview with Entertainment Weekly, the American TV and film star has described his transformation from screen heartthrob to an androgynous looking cat with a serious disposition for cosmetic enhancement.

The Enchantress Returns will be released in early August

Chris Colfer has revealed that the title of his second The Land of Stories novel will be The Enchantress Returns.

The openly gay star, who plays the gay character of Kurt Hummel on Glee, is writing a follow-up to his best seller The Land of Stories: The Wishing Spell. It will be released 6 August, according to Entertainment Weekly.

The Enchantress in the title is an evil character who cursed Sleeping Beauty.

In 1975, she says 'it probably would have been tsunami-like'

It was in 1997 that Ellen DeGeneres caused a national wave of publicity and debate when she was featured on the cover of TIME magazine with this headline: 'Yep, I'm Gay.'

Twenty-two years earlier, that cover could have been Lily Tomlin's.

Now 73, one of the stars of new movie Admission a cast member of the ABC sitcom Malibu Country, Tomlin did not publicly discuss being a lesbian until 2001 although it had long been an open secret.

'TIME magazine offered me the cover in 1975 if I would come out,' Tomlin tells Entertainment Weekly.

Oscar winners play Liberace and his young lover in new HBO flick

The first trailer for the upcoming HBO film Behind the Candelabra does not show any sex scenes between the movie's two main characters Liberace and Scott Thorson.

But Entertainment Weekly, which features the film's stars Michael Douglas and Matt Damon on its cover - in character - assures us there will be plenty of sex scenes to be seen in the movie.

Modern Family, American Horror Story among winners in TV categories

The Gay and Lesbian Entertainment Critics Association on Wednesday (16 January) announced the winners of the group's annual Dorian Awards which honor the best in film and television of 2012.

Argo, which has gained Oscar momentum after Golden Globe and Critics Choice Award wins, was voted Film of the Year by GALECA. Oscar front-runners Daniel Day-Lewis and Anne Hathaway won the Performance of the Year prizes for Lincoln and Les Miserables, respectively.

'It was the most joyous time with my son ever, ever, ever'

Audiences at Barbra Streisand's recently-concluded Back to Brooklyn concert tour were treated to something that had never been by the public before: a duet between Streisand and her son, Jason Gould.

Gould, 45, joined his mother on How Deep Is the Ocean and revealed to the world an impressive singing voice that he had previously not shared with the public.

'It was the most joyous time with my son ever, ever, ever,' Streisand says in the current issue of Entertainment Weekly in an interview to promote her new film The Guilt Trip.

Hollywood star says he said yes to part as male escort Julian in 1980 thriller because he liked the 'gay thing'

Richard Gere says he took his career defining role as a male escort in American Gigolo because of the movie's gay subtext.

The Hollywood superstar became a pin-up with both women and gay men after playing hustler Julian in the 1980 thriller, written and directed by Paul Schrader.

In an interview with Entertainment Weekly, the 63-year-old actor says he was only given a day to decide whether he wanted to take the part which involved full frontal nudity.

Review said the lead character Merida must be gay because she likes sport and refuses to get married

Ever since Pixar’s Brave came out in cinemas, a tale of an independent girl on a task to save her family, the lead character has provoked debate about her sexuality.

When Entertainment Weekly posted a review of the new film, critic Adam Markovitz said the character Merida must be gay because she likes sport and refuses to get married.

Entertainment Weekly cover story shines spotlight on new quiet and effective ways to go public

It used to be that when a major star came out as gay, they got an entire magazine cover to themselves.

Ellen DeGeneres got the Time cover, Lance Bass and Clay Aiken got People covers and Sean Hayes was among the many stars to have gotten an Advocate cover.

In the current issue of Entertainment Weekly which hit newsstands Friday (22 June), eight openly gay celebrities share the cover for a 'special report' called The New Art of Coming Out.

 Queen Latifah  swats away coming out rumors

Rumors about the sexuality of singer and actress  Queen Latifah have circulated throughout her career. They were intensified by her 19 May performance at the Long Beach Gay Pride parade. She recently told the magazine Entertainment Weekly that showing up at a gay pride event should not be interpreted as her 'coming out.'

'That definitely wasn’t the case,' she said. 'I’ve never dealt with the question of my personal life in public. It’s just not gonna happen.'

'It took me a couple of months to shake this movie off'

Matt Bomer  admits that before he began filming his role as a stripper in the upcoming feature film Magic Mike, he went waxing.

He and three of his co-stars, Channing Tatum, Matthew McConaughey and Joe Manganiello, reveal such manscaping secrets in the current issue of Entertainment Weekly - part of the major promotional push for the movie which hits theaters on June 29.

Cast members talk to Gay Star News about episode's impact

Last week's winter finale of Glee tackled the subject of gay teen suicide when a closeted football player is outed then bullied and tries to kill himself.

The character of Dave Karofsky (played by Max Adler) is a former bully himself who channeled his own self-loathing by tormenting one of the school's most openly gay students, Kurt Hummel (Chris Colfer). It is Kurt who is there for Karofsky and when he visits his former bully in the hospital, helps him imagine his future.

Former Firefly and Playboy Club star says he had spent the last 14 years of his career fearful that being gay would destroy his career

When Sean Maher was cast as a closeted gay man in the since-canceled NBC drama The Playboy Club, the 36-year-old actor decided that off-screen at least, he was going to bust out of that closet.

Maher, best known for his role on the sci-fi series Firefly and its follow-up feature film Serenity, confirmed that he is gay during an interview with Entertainment Weekly in late September.
